在济南本地化智能家居市场快速发展的背景下,鸿蒙家居APP开发正逐步成为企业构建智慧生活生态的核心抓手。尤其对于面向家庭用户、注重设备联动与服务响应速度的场景而言,如何在实施阶段高效落地一套稳定、安全且体验一致的系统架构,已成为决定项目成败的关键。作为深耕物联网与移动应用领域的资深团队,我们观察到,许多企业在推进鸿蒙家居APP开发过程中,常因忽视跨设备协同逻辑或数据安全设计细节而陷入后期维护困境。因此,在实际部署中,必须从底层架构出发,结合鸿蒙系统原生支持的分布式能力,提前规划好设备间的通信协议与状态同步机制。
跨设备协同:实现无缝联动的基础
鸿蒙系统的分布式软总线技术为多设备联动提供了天然优势,但在具体实施中,若未对设备类型、网络环境及权限控制进行精细化管理,极易出现“设备不在线”“指令延迟”等问题。以济南某高端住宅小区的智能照明系统为例,业主通过手机端控制客厅灯光时,若未统一使用鸿蒙的DeviceManager API进行设备发现与连接,就可能因蓝牙与Wi-Fi双模切换导致指令丢失。因此,在鸿蒙家居APP开发过程中,应优先采用系统级的设备发现与配网流程,确保用户在不同终端间切换时无需重复授权。同时,针对济南地区部分老旧小区网络覆盖不均的情况,需在客户端加入本地缓存与离线指令队列机制,保障基础功能可用性。
数据安全架构:构建用户信任的基石
随着智能家居数据敏感度提升,隐私保护已不再是可选项,而是强制要求。在鸿蒙家居APP开发中,必须充分利用系统提供的可信执行环境(TEE)与端云协同加密机制。例如,用户指纹信息、门锁操作记录等关键数据不应明文存储于本地,而应通过鸿蒙的密钥管理系统(KeyStore)进行加密处理,并仅在受控环境下解密使用。此外,建议引入基于角色的访问控制(RBAC)模型,区分管理员、访客与儿童模式的权限边界,避免因误操作引发安全隐患。这些措施不仅符合国家《个人信息保护法》要求,也能增强用户对本地化服务品牌的信赖感。

UI/UX一致性设计:提升用户体验的关键
在多个终端上保持界面风格与交互逻辑的一致性,是鸿蒙家居APP开发中容易被忽视却至关重要的环节。特别是在济南本地用户普遍偏好简洁直观操作习惯的前提下,过度复杂的层级结构或冗余动画会显著降低使用意愿。推荐采用鸿蒙提供的统一设计语言(HarmonyOS Design Language),统一按钮样式、字体大小与动效节奏。同时,针对不同屏幕尺寸(如平板、智慧屏、手表)进行适配测试,确保核心功能在任意设备上均可一键直达。例如,将“一键回家”场景预设为首页快捷入口,即使在低分辨率设备上也保持高辨识度。
本地化优化:应对区域特性挑战
济南地区的用户对响应速度与本地服务集成有更高期待。部分家庭用户反映,传统方案存在“语音唤醒慢”“天气联动不准”等问题,根源在于缺乏对本地气象数据源与边缘计算节点的整合。为此,在鸿蒙家居APP开发中,应主动接入济南市气象局开放平台或第三方权威数据接口,并通过边缘计算节点实现本地化事件触发。例如,当检测到空气质量指数(AQI)骤升时,自动开启新风系统并推送提醒,整个过程可在1秒内完成,远优于依赖云端调度的传统模式。此外,针对济南方言发音特点,可在语音识别模块中加入本地语料训练,提高唤醒准确率。
规避常见技术陷阱:保障系统稳定性
在实施阶段,开发者常陷入“追求功能全面”而忽略系统健壮性的误区。例如,一次性集成十余种传感器数据,却未设置合理的采样频率与异常降级策略,最终导致内存溢出或主进程崩溃。建议遵循“最小可行功能集”原则,先聚焦核心场景(如安防告警、远程开关),再逐步扩展。同时,利用鸿蒙的ArkTS语言与DevEco Studio工具链进行单元测试与压力模拟,提前暴露潜在问题。真实案例显示,某企业在上线前通过自动化测试发现3个关键接口超时风险,及时调整后避免了正式发布后的大面积故障。
综上所述,鸿蒙家居APP开发不仅是技术实现的过程,更是对用户需求、区域特征与系统稳定性的综合考量。通过合理运用鸿蒙原生能力,结合济南本地的实际使用场景,企业能够在竞争激烈的智能家居市场中建立差异化优势。我们长期专注于鸿蒙生态下的全栈式应用开发,涵盖从原型设计到部署运维的全流程服务,尤其擅长解决跨设备协同与数据安全等核心难题,助力客户实现高效落地与持续迭代。17723342546
联系电话:18140119082(微信同号)